Things to Consider
- Available Space: Measure your balcony or windowsill before purchasing to ensure the kit fits comfortably.
- Sunlight Exposure: Check how many hours of direct light your growing area receives to pick the right vegetable varieties.
- Seasonality: Ensure the seeds included in your chosen kit are appropriate for the current planting season in your climate zone.
- Maintenance Level: Decide if you prefer a low-maintenance setup or a more hands-on, traditional gardening experience.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I grow vegetables indoors during winter?
Yes, many indoor starter kits use LED grow lights to provide the necessary spectrum for plants to thrive even when sunlight is limited.
Are these kits suitable for beginners?
Absolutely. Most starter kits come with clear, step-by-step instructions designed for those who have never gardened before.
How much space do I need for a vegetable garden?
You can start with as little as a single windowsill or a small patio corner using vertical planters or compact container kits.
